Optimal Sizing and Analysis of a Small Hybrid Power System for Umuokpo Amumara in Eastern Nigeria
Table 5
Electrical details of the components of the proposed hybrid system.
| Battery | | Nominal capacity | 36,000 kWh | Usable nominal capacity | 21,600 kWh | Autonomy | 55 hrs | Lifetime throughput | 13,755,000 kWh | String size | 50 | Strings in parallel | 300 | Total number of battery units | 15,000 | Energy in | 2,970,676 kWh/yr | Energy out | 2,391,040 kWh/yr | Expected life | 5.15 yrs |
| Solar PV system | | Rated capacity | 2,750 kW | Mean output | 415 kW | Mean output | 9,916 kWh/d | Capacity factor | 15.1% | Maximum output | 2,649 kW | PV penetration | 106% | Total production | 3,635,785 kWh/yr |
| Diesel generator | | Rated capacity | 1,000 kW | Mean electrical output | 1,000 kW | Operational life | 15.6 yrs | Capacity factor | 10.9% |
